KAMPALA.

Regardless of whether they drop points this evening, reigning champions KCCA will end the first round on top of the log as the Azam Uganda Premier League goes into the two –month, mid-season lull.

Record 16-time league champions SC Villa can however still make it an uncomfortable two months’ break for the leaders should they as expected, defeat bottom side JMC Hippos in one of the five other fixtures of the day. Villa who are currently second on 28 points could move within a point of KCCA if they win and the latter lose at URA.

Villa’s opponents JMC are one of two teams not to have won a game, the other being Kirinya Jinja SSS.

For KCCA who drew 1-all away to Sadolin, the trip to Lugazi against sixth-placed URA appears to be a tougher fixture for the yellow boys.

While URA has only won thrice in 14 games, the Kefa Kisala coached side has suffered defeat once thus far and had defender Jimmy Kulaba to thank for salvaging a 2-2 draw with Villa on Tuesday. They are currently 11 points behind today’s opponents but edged their previous two league home games between the two sides 3-2. KCCA could have Muzamir Mutyaba back after the attacking midfielder missed Wednesday’s 1-all draw with Sadolin.

If fielded, coach Mike Mutebi’s back three of, Timothy Awany Hakim Senkumba and Denis Okot will be under intense scrutiny.

The trio, particularly Okot struggled against Sadolin’s attack and could be in for a long evening against the Bokota Labama and Shafik Kagimu led URA attack.

While they have not kept a clean sheet in four games, the champions have reliable goal scorers in league leading marksman Geoffrey Sserunkuma and Derrick Nsibambi.

The partnership yielded its 13th goal of against Sadolin with the latter accounting for nine of those.
